Never really thought about this, but when using BPE's do you need to put a metal sleeve in the bushing or does the BPE bolt make direct contact with the rubber shock bushing???

Just trying to make sure i have everything in order when i go to put the lift on....
 
Never really thought about this, but when using BPE's do you need to put a metal sleeve in the bushing or does the BPE bolt make direct contact with the rubber shock bushing???

Just trying to make sure i have everything in order when i go to put the lift on....

i think you may want the sleeve to prevent crushing the rubber bushing(like a crush sleeve).... i could be wrong... that said, i use 5/8" bolts for my rear shocks, and had to take out the sleeves; i may try to drill out the rubber and put bigger sleeves in if it mutilates my bushings
